Look for Food and Water

Once you have a basic kit, it’s time to find some food and water. The latter should be easy enough — open your map and look for a nearby body ofinlandwater, like ponds, lakes, and rivers. Do not drink seawater.

Claim Land

Ideally, you should look for food and waternear some trace of civilization like a village or town. You’ll want to find these traces of civilization as they’ll have the materials you need tocraft a Flag, which acts as a land claim block. In order to build bases, you need set a Flag down first — doing so will also prevent hostile NPCs from spawning nearby.

To place buildables, open the Crafting menu and select the Base Building tab on the upper-right.

To craft a Flag, you need the following:

You can craft Rags by cutting clothes dropped by Puppets. Meanwhile, Scraps and Bolts/Nails can be found inside warehouses, offices, or anywhere you’d expect pieces of construction hardware would be.

Once you’ve planted a Flag, you can now start building a base. We recommend setting up a Flag in an abandoned village or homestead and just claim a nearby building as your shelter.
